Langtang Trek
Our trek we start in the lower Langtang Valley, trekking through its forests and among the villages and farmlands of its people, many of who are of Tibetan origin. Once an important trading route with Tibet, this influence is reflected in the character of the villages and peoples. During part of the trek you will be walking through National Park, and though wildlife is never easy to spot in a forest setting, there are chances of seeing some interesting animals and birds. Among those found in the park are monkeys, musk deer, pika and the national bird of Nepal, the colourful danphe From Langtang village, the track continues to Kyangjin Gompa (3,740 m). This is the site of the Yala Cheese Factory. There is a STOL airstrip at Chhaldang, a short distance east of Kyangjin. Visiting to the Yala Cheese Factory (4.633 m) and the small lakes beyond Yala are worthwhile. Yala can be reached within half a day from Kyangjin Gompa From Kyangjin Gompa, a continuation to the pastures of Langsisa (4.084 m) provides the good views of numerous glaciers. There are some huts in Langsisa that can be reached within one day’s walk from Kyangjin Gompa.

Tour Plan
Day 01: Arrival in Kathmandu
Day 02: Kathmandu (1315m)- Syabrubesi (1460m), drive 10 hrs
Day 03: Syabrubesi - Lama Hotel (2340m), 6 hrs
Day 04: Lama Hotel - Langtang (3370m), 6 hrs
Day 05: Langtang - Kyanging Gomba (3800m), 3 hrs
Day 06: Kyanging
Day 07: Kyanging - Lama Hotel (2340m), 6 hrs
Day 08: Lama Hotel - Syabrubesi (1460M), 6 hrs
Day 09: Syabrubesi - Kathmandu (1315m), drive 9 hrs
Day 10: Departure
